Home Security Systems: Wired vs. Wireless – Which Is Better?

Selecting between wired and wireless home security systems can feel overwhelming, especially with the array of options available today. Wired systems often provide more stable connections and may be less vulnerable to interference. They're excellent for larger homes where consistent signal strength is vital. However, installation can be complex and invasive, requiring professional help.

Conversely, wireless systems are generally easier to install and can be more flexible regarding placement. They're ideal for renters or those who prefer a DIY approach. However, keep in mind that they might require batteries, which demand regular maintenance. At the end of the day, the best choice depends on your individual needs, budget, and installation preferences.

Ways to Use Motion Sensors and Alerts Properly

How can you maximize the effectiveness of motion sensors and alerts in your home security system? Start by positioning School Security Systems sensors in critical locations, such as entry points and hallways, to monitor high-risk areas. Configure the sensitivity options to reduce false notifications from pets or passing vehicles. Test your sensors periodically to validate their performance and keep firmware updated as required.

Utilize alerts strategically; tailor notifications to separate minor disturbances and real threats. Think about setting up geofencing, so you get alerts when you're not home. Furthermore, connect your system with a mobile app for real-time monitoring, enabling you to respond rapidly to any unusual activity. By adhering to these steps, you can boost your home security and keep peace of mind.

Assessing Your Security Needs

What factors should you consider as you budget for your home security needs? To start, analyze the dimensions of your home and the total of entry points that demand protection. Consider the amount of security you desire—do you prefer basic monitoring, or are advanced features like smart home integration valuable to you? Additionally, consider your neighborhood's crime rate; increased danger may necessitate a more extensive system. Consider installation costs, ongoing monitoring fees, and potential upgrades. Lastly, make certain to compare warranties and customer support options. By evaluating these elements, you can build a budget that aligns with your security requirements while confirming you get the greatest value for your investment.

Am I Able to Integrate My Existing Security Equipment With New Systems?

Yes, you can often integrate your existing security devices with new systems. Review compatibility with the new platform, and explore using centralized hubs or applications that are compatible with various brands to streamline your home security setup.

What Steps Should I Take if My Security System Stops Working?

Should your security system malfunction, start by examining the power supply and wiring connections. Following this, reset the system or review the user manual. Should problems continue, get in touch with customer support to resolve the issue.
